About General Contractors in Seal Beach, CA

Finding the right general contractor in Seal Beach is essential for ensuring your home construction or remodeling project is completed with precision, efficiency, and compliance with local regulations. Seal Beach, known for its charming coastal neighborhoods like Old Town and The Hill, presents unique challenges for construction due to its proximity to the ocean. The salty air and occasional high winds demand careful material selection to ensure durability, while the city’s strict zoning and permitting processes require a deep understanding of local codes and regulations.

One of the more complex aspects of working in Seal Beach is navigating its flood zones and seismic codes. Given the city’s location in a coastal floodplain, projects often require additional structural reinforcements and compliance with FEMA guidelines. Additionally, the City of Seal Beach Building Department enforces strict adherence to California’s seismic safety standards, which can add to both the design process and overall project costs. For homeowners in historic zones or HOA-governed areas, additional layers of approval may be required, particularly for exterior modifications or accessory dwelling units (ADUs).

When budgeting for a project in Seal Beach, costs typically range from $150 to $400 per square foot, depending on the scope, materials, and complexity of the work. Whether you’re modernizing a mid-century bungalow or building a new coastal retreat, working with a contractor who understands Seal Beach’s distinct demands is key to a successful outcome.

A general contractor oversees construction projects, managing all aspects from start to finish. This includes coordinating subcontractors, sourcing materials, ensuring codes and regulations are met, and ensuring the project stays on budget and on schedule. They often handle residential renovations, new home builds, and larger commercial projects. Hiring a general contractor ensures expert supervision and streamlines communication, helping ensure the job is completed efficiently and professionally.

The cost of hiring general contractors can vary widely depending on the scale of the project. On average:

  • Bathroom renovation: $10,000–$25,000
  • Kitchen remodeling: $15,000–$50,000
  • Home additions: $30,000–$150,000
  • Building a new home: $150,000–$500,000+

Keep in mind these ranges are approximate and subject to factors like location, materials, and complexity of the project. It's always advisable to get detailed estimates from multiple contractors to compare pricing and services.

To avoid scams, follow these guidelines:

  • Verify licenses: Confirm the contractor holds current licensing from a trusted authority, such as your state’s licensing board.
  • Get contracts in writing: Never agree to verbal deals.
  • Avoid large upfront payments: Legitimate contractors follow payment schedules tied to milestones.
  • Check references: Speak directly to past clients about their experiences.
  • Trust your instincts: If something feels off, or the contractor is overly pushy, reconsider.

Taking these precautions helps ensure you hire a reputable professional for your project.

Contractor estimates typically factor in:

  • Material costs: Quality and quantity of materials required.
  • Labor charges: Skilled labor fees, including subcontractors.
  • Project complexity: Scope, design details, and unique challenges.
  • Permitting fees: Costs for pulling necessary permits from the relevant authorities.
  • Timeline: Longer projects may have higher labor costs.

Always request itemized estimates and clarify what’s included, so you can make informed comparisons across contractors.

Project timelines depend on the scope and type of work. Here are general estimates:

  • Small renovations (e.g., bathroom remodels): 4–8 weeks
  • Medium renovations (e.g., kitchen remodels): 8–12 weeks
  • Home additions: 3–6 months
  • New home construction: 6–12+ months

Factors like availability of materials, weather, and contractor schedules can impact timelines. Discuss expected completion dates and potential delays upfront to minimize surprises.
